The muses of La Musa: Courtney Marie Andrews

The American singer Courtney Marie Andrews is currently one of the most recognized names in country-folk and country-gospel. Half way between Dolly Parton, Whitney Houston and Joni Mitchell – with whom she has been compared on several occasions – Andrews has been unanimously acclaimed by the most demanding critics. With the launch of her sixth album in 2018, May Your Kindness Remain, and already having won the prestigious Artist of the Year in the UK Americana Awards, this young standard-bearer of groove gospel has demonstrated her boundless talent, perseverance and conviction. The muses of La Musa: Margaret Glaspy

Margaret Glaspy, a singer-songwriter originally from California, has released her debut full-length,Emotions And Math. After high school, Glaspy received a scholarship to study at Berklee College of Music for one semester. Once that scholarship ran out, she hung around Boston for a while, soaking up master classes and workshops, before moving to New York City to refine her songwriting.  Joni Mitchell’s Blue is the standard Glaspy has adopted, She is the muse of the week.

The muses of La Musa: Lucy Rose

Lucy Rose, former backing vocalist with the UK band Bombay Bicycle Club, started out recording her solo material at home. The music videos she then posted on YouTube were an immediate success, introducing the world to a fine voice and lyrics full of sincere emotion. Rose’s debut album, ‘Like I Used To’, made her more widely known as one of the leading artists on the British indie folk scene. She is now busy touring her latest LP, ‘Work It Out’ (2015), which has garnered even more fame for this young artist. Her influences include such singer-songwriters as Neil Young and Joni Mitchell, she opened for Elton John in 2013, and now she can fill venues all over Europe on her own merits. Arriben X Ambassadors

Fa gairebé una dècada tres dels quatre  components dels X Ambassadors grupo  de Ithaca, Nueva York,  deixaren les seves cases amb l’ambició d’arribar lluny en el món de la música. En la banda, hi ha dos germans , Sam y Casey Harris , que varen créixer entre  discs de segona mà de Beatles, Stones, Billy Joel i Joni Mitchell.

Els àlbums de  Johnny Cash i Woody Guthrie eren els preferits de son pare. L’àlbum debut de X Ambassadors, VHS, tracta d’una exploració que irònicament ha demostrat ser un viatge cap el passat, com indica el títul del disc, en referència a la tecnologia de les televisions i els vídeos de dècades passades.  Sam Harris, cantant i guitarrista ha escrit les cançons i el so de la banda abraça el rock alternatiu amb dosis èpiques i els emmiralla a bandes com Imagine Dragons, Fun, The Neigbourhood, Bastille o The 1975.
